Warning Signs You Need Burst Pipe Water Removal
Catching the warning signs of a burst pipe early can save you thousands of dollars in damage and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ore these signs, they’re a clear indication that you need our help.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, musty odors that linger in your home are a sign of moisture buildup. This can lead to mold growth, which can be hazardous to your health.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ring is a clear indication of water damage. Don’t ignore it, it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Visible Water Stains
Visible water stains on your ceiling or walls are a sign of water damage. Don’t wait until it’s too late, call us today to schedule your Burst Pipe Water Removal service.
Unusual Sounds or Leaks
Unusual sounds or leaks in your pipes are a clear indication of a burst pipe. Don’t ignore it, it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Discoloration or Warping of Wood
Discoloration or warping of wood is a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it, it can lead to further damage and costly repairs.

Burst Pipe Water Removal Cost in Logan, IA
The cost of Burst Pipe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Logan, IA. These estimates are based on our experience with similar jobs in the area.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Removal and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water involved and the type of materials affected.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of moisture involved. |
| Containment and Cleaning | $100 – $500 | The extent of the damage and the type of materials affected. |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$50 – $200 | The level of moisture involved and the type of materials affected. |
| Emergency Response and Assessment | $100 – $500 | The time of day and the urgency of the situation. |
| Equipment Rental and Use | $50 – $200 | The type and amount of equipment needed. |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ates for all our services.

How long will it take to dry my property?
We use industrial-grade dehumidifiers to dry your property quickly and efficiently. The drying time will depend on the size of the affected area and the level of moisture involved. Typically, it takes 3-5 days to dry a small area, but it can take up to a week for larger areas.
